Footnote 101: The Court notes that the government described this celebration as the “250th birthday” of the federal government, Defs.’ Opp’n Mot. Prelim. Inj. at 6 [Doc. No. 27], but the signing of the Declaration of Independence on July 4, 1776 did not, in fact, create the federal government. Even the Articles of Confederation, establishing a central government, were not adopted by the Continental Congress until 1777. Indeed, the federal government as currently established is more appropriately traced to the adoption of the Constitution in 1789.
I particularly love footnote 101, correcting the government's interpretation of the significance of July 4!
